Wow! This is a gem in Hickory. I come to town often for work and stumbled across this through the app. First impressions are HUGE, this is a big open restaurant with a nice bar in the front and open kitchen. But the smell of smoke meat hits you as soon as you walk in and it is great ! My server was Sierra and I must say I got the best service I have had in years! They explained the menu, everything is made from scratch and locally sourced! I ordered the pulled pork and the turkey breast with cheesy apples and red slaw. They also have great pickled veggies on the side. Wasn't crazy about the slow and Sierra offered a different side so I tried the greens which were spot on! It was just the right amount of attention and care. Can we just talk about the apples! Hands down one of the best comfort foods I have ever tried. Sweet and savory all at once. The pulled pork was great as was the turkey and I love a good selection of sauces and they were all excellent as well. I will be back and am even considering grabbing take out for my drive home tomorrow!

Turkey Cobb salad and city spud

Got the city spud with brisket and a turkey Cobb salad to share between 3 of us. Salad was delicious and abundant. The blue cheese dressing had nice chunks of blue cheese in it. The brisket was tender and flavourful. My only disappointment with the potato was supposed to have marinated mushrooms instead had broccoli in it. I don't mind broccoli so it was okay but wasn't what was listed on the menu. Found out once we got home They had it ready quickly for takeout. Customer Service was nice.

Disorganized and Disappointing…read more We had high hopes for Duke's, especially with its upscale vibe and menu, but the reality fell far short. From the moment we sat down, things started going sideways. First red flag? The water left on our table had bugs floating in it. Not a great start. The waitress, while friendly, seemed completely overwhelmed--she forgot our orders multiple times, asked the same questions repeatedly, and left us waiting far too long between check-ins. It took 40 minutes just to get our soups, and the entrees didn't arrive until over an hour after we ordered. The entire experience felt chaotic. At one point, another server brought two dishes and a drink to our table that weren't even ours. Total confusion. Now let's talk about pricing--specifically, a $12 charge to split a 24 oz ribeye. How does that make sense when one person might not even be able to finish it? It felt like a greedy upcharge for no real reason. Menu clarity was another issue. The sides weren't listed clearly, and no one explained that the "loaded potato" option was actually a soup--not an actual potato. The clam chowder? It's a tomato-based red soup, which is definitely not what most people would expect when ordering chowder. A simple explanation from the staff would've gone a long way. The duck was actually fantastic, the crab cakes not so much. Dessert was also oddly handled. They offer a brownie, but ask, "Is that okay?" as if there are other options (there aren't). Then they bring one brownie split four ways--literally bite-sized portions on a single plate for a group of four. It felt more like a sampler than a real dessert. When it came time to pay, we were asked if we were ready for the check, but then they came back later and had to double-check everyone's order just to get the bill right. And instead of bringing the check, you're told to scan a QR code to pay--likely a move to avoid credit card processing fees, though it puts the burden on the customer to complete the transaction. Overall, Duke's tries to present itself as upscale, but the execution just isn't there. Sloppy service, confusing policies, and unnecessary upcharges make it hard to justify a return visit. Definitely not the dining experience we were hoping for.
